According to a recent LinkedIn post from Aegea Saneamento, the company is emphasizing its commitment to water security and sustainable development initiatives in Brazil. The post highlights water reuse as a strategic avenue to preserve natural resources, increase urban resilience, and optimize the use of water resources.

The post also references Apura, Aegea’s unit focused on sustainable water reuse solutions, and points to an article by its CEO Joao Emilio Gonçalves discussing reflections, advances, and prospects for expanding reuse practices in the country. For investors, this focus suggests continued strategic positioning in ESG-oriented infrastructure, which could support long-term contract opportunities, regulatory alignment, and potential access to sustainability-linked financing.
